Course Content

• Augmented Reality (AR) Development for Immersive Environments
• 3D Modeling and Animation for Planetarium AR Applications
• Interactive Storytelling and Narrative Design in AR
• AR System Design and Development using Unity
• Space Science Data Visualization with AR
• User Experience (UX) and User Interface (UI) Design for Planetarium AR
• Project Management and Collaboration in AR Development
• Ethical Considerations and Accessibility in AR Planetarium Exhibits
